Course of Spark: Best Practices and Deployment

Javier FerrerChristian Herrera

By Javier Ferrer y Christian Herrera Software Design and Architecture y DevOps

Learn how to take Spark to production by following best practices in deployment.

⭐ Course in early access. Available only for Codely Pro Premium.

Currently, this course is only available if you have a Codely Pro Premium account. You can change your account to this mode from here by selecting Premium and using the same email you have for your account on this platform.

Eventually, we will also publish it for users with standard access.

💸 First lesson available without registration 💸

The real challenge when working with Apache Spark is not just to write functional code but to do it efficiently, tested, and production-ready.

In this course, you will discover how to apply good practices in the development, testing, and deployment of Spark, ensuring optimal performance in real environments.

Among other things, in the course we cover:

  • 🎉 Introduction and local environment: Set up your environment and get an overview of the key topics we will cover.
  • Testing in Apache Spark: Learn how to design and execute effective tests to ensure the quality of your Spark applications.
  • 💨 Query Optimization: Understand the inner workings of Spark and how to apply techniques to improve the efficiency of your queries.
  • 🎸 Spark Deployment: Discover the essential concepts for configuring and deploying Spark in production environments.
  • 🌩️ Performance Analysis with Grafana: Learn to integrate Spark with tools like Grafana to monitor and optimize the performance of your applications.
  • 🚀 Production Deployment: Master the necessary steps to bring a Spark cluster from development to production.
  • 🔜 Conclusion and Next Steps: Define your action plan to implement these practices in real projects.

This course is ideal for developers looking to professionalize their use of Spark, ensuring efficient, maintainable, and production-ready solutions.

Videos of the course

Related courses

See full catalogue

Pay according to your needs

lite (only monthly)

19 €
per month
  • Access to a subset of courses to lay the foundation for maintainable, scalable, and testable code
  • Company invoice
Popular

standard

24,92 €
Save 121
Annual payment of 299
per month
  • Full course catalog
  • Receive job offers verified by Codely
  • Company invoice

premium

41,58 €
Save 89
Annual payment of 499
per month
  • All previous benefits
  • Early access to new courses
  • Discount on workshops

We won't increase the price while your subscription is active

Course of Spark: Best Practices and Deployment ﹤🍍﹥ Codely